Hanunoo Mangyan is the generic name for the eight indigenous groups found on the island of Mindoro, southwest of the island of Luzon, the Philippines, each with its own tribal name, language, and customs. Hanunoo-Mangyan Male- Wears a loin cloth (ba-ag) and a shirt (Balukas) HanunooMangyan Female- Wears indigo dyed short skirt (Ramit) and a blouse (Lambung); Many of the traditional style shirts and blouses are embroidered in the back with a design called Pakudos based on the crossed shape.


Examples of patterns and materials used are some woven cloth (Ramit) and another cloth called (ba-ag)  and a blouse made out of (lambing) the colors they usually use are indigo or dark colors.
